Display driver stopped responding (Event 4101)
A Timeout Detection and Recovery (TDR) event. Windows detected that the GPU took too long to execute a command.
What you may notice
- Screen freezes for a few seconds, goes black, then recovers
- Game crashes to desktop
- Event Viewer logs Event ID 4101
Likely Causes
- Unstable GPU overclock or undervolt
- Overheating GPU
- Buggy driver release

How to fix it
Step 1: Remove Overclocks
Disable MSI Afterburner or any factory overclocks. Run the card at reference speeds.
Step 2: TDRDelay Registry Tweak
Increase the TdrDelay value in the Windows Registry from 2 seconds to 8 seconds.
